Could a morning devotion be a breath of fresh air?

In this Sunday's message we are looking at a passage that calls every Christian to never dismiss the divine power of scripture to speak powerful to us exactly when we need God's voice. 2 Timothy 3:16: 16All Scripture is God-breathed and is useful for teaching, rebuking, correcting and training in righteousness. If you regularly start your day with time in God's Word, he can infuse you or breathe into a difficult situation with directions and/or corrections...which are vital as verse 17 says.... to equip you for the work that God has for you in this new day. But the biggest outcome of consistent instruction from the word of God is that it shapes us toward living righteous and God pleasing lives. Did you sense God speaking through his word to you this morning? If you missed time in the scriptures, make sure you take time to plug in later today. God has "breathed" his divine life into the Bible to speak to you, to encourage you and to refine you into the image of his Son (see Romans 8:29).
